The site states that it includes member blog posts, a community forum for insights about living with an STD, and STD dating and long-term relationship advice written by members and experts. However, our testers could not locate any of this information after setting up an account. And while they could access the page to create their own blog post, there was no link to access other members’ blog posts. Some of this information is available on the Meet Positives homepage, but the resources are limited. Because your STD status is private and can still carry a stigma, PositiveSingles takes many extra steps to ensure that your information is secure. They use a privacy safeguarder that protects users from litigation if disputes arise. PositiveSingles doesn’t provide, sell, or rent personal information to any third-party organization. Dating sites that require a fee, like eharmony or Match.com, can be more conducive to serious relationships than free ones, according to Zrenchik. After all, people can find hookups easily for free, so being willing to pay indicates a dedication to something more.
